Abstract:
Provided is a structure formed to have an electret part. This structure is formed to have a flexible member on the outside of the electret part. The electret part is a ceramic electret containing ceramic components and comprises a charge retention ceramic part and an inner electrode positioned inside the charge retention ceramic part, wherein the electret part has flexibility.
